Job Description

Job Title: Material Handler (Maintenance) Location: ADCShift: Monday-Thursday 2:30pm-11:30pm and Friday 11:00am-7:30pmJob Summary: The Maintenance Material Handler is responsible for ensuring the overall cleanliness, organization, and maintenance of the PDC (Parts Distribution Center). This role supports daily operational efficiency by performing routine cleaning, waste management, and general maintenance tasks. Forklift operation is also required as part of equipment movement and material handling duties.Key Responsibilities:

  • Maintain cleanliness and orderliness of the PDC.
  • Perform daily garbage pickups throughout the PDC.
  • Sort and separate waste materials such as wood, cardboard, metal according to company recycling and disposal protocols.
  • Break down, stack, and organize empty crates and pallets.
  • Sweep floors and maintain clear walkways to uphold safety standards.
  • Operate the scrubber machine to clean warehouse flooring.
  • Safely operate a Counterbalance forklift as needed to move materials or assist with disposal tasks.
  • Report safety concerns, facility damages, or equipment issues promptly to the supervisor.
  • May be assigned additional tasks or requested to support other warehouse operations as needed to assist the overall team.
Qualifications:
  • Valid Counterbalance forklift license and hands-on experience operating a Counterbalance forklift. (required)
  • Prior experience in a warehouse, janitorial, or maintenance role is an asset.
  • Ability to work independently and follow established maintenance procedures and schedules.
  • Physically capable of lifting, bending, standing, and working in a warehouse environment.
  • Basic understanding of safe material handling and waste segregation practices.
  • Comfortable operating floor cleaning equipment. (scrubber machine)
Work Environment:
  • Active warehouse setting with potential exposure to noise, dust, and machinery.
  • Requires use of PPE and adherence to all safety protocols.
